NEW! Advanced Pine Needle Coiling
Carol Busto
Students with knowledge of pine needle basket coiling will explore more techniques and styles including freeform designs; teneriffe centers; using open centers; fagotting stitches; lids with pine cone knobs; inserting beads and other embellishments; and learn more hints and tips for creating a neat finished work. Students should bring a basket “bottom” already started and at least 2-3 inches in diameter as well as their own supply of pine needles, sewing needles, threads, etc. Students will be provided with other needed supplies to demonstrate advanced techniques.

Pine Needle Basket Coiling
Carol Busto
Learn to use long pine needles, thread and sewing needles to create an amazing coiled basket that is a true work of art. Different methods to start a basket, how to incorporate simple designs and a variety of stitches will be discussed from a simple stitch to a V- stitch to back stitch.

NEW! Wet Felting: Wool Scarf*
Magi Shapiro
Delve into soft, colored wool slivers, yarns and curly wool locks that will be used to design a beautiful wool scarf using the wet felting technique. Through wet felting, wool fibers are bonded together into a single textile. At the end of the workshop, students will have completed a piece they can enjoy indefinitely. Skills learned in this class can later be used to create other scarves or to build a wool textile to be sewn into a bigger project. * This physically active workshop requires students to stand for a lengthy time. Students must be able to stand for long lengths of time and are encouraged to wear comfortable shoes for such reason.

Batiks for You
Verlane Mack
Learn all the basics of batik, resist, tools and process from design to wax painting to dyeing and wax removal. Students will be introduced to crayon batik, traditional and untraditional forms of resist, and a variety of wax applications. The project will be a multi-color batik fabric that can either be stapled to stretcher bars and hung on a wall or can be sewn into a throw pillow, clothing or a quilt. Students will gain the skills and knowledge necessary to make more complicated projects at home. Bring images, design inspiration or just a creative imagination!

Tunisian Crochet
Claudette Arnold
Explore another facet of the art of crochet. Tunisian (also known as “Afghan Stitch”) is the chameleon of crochet – the technique has its own characteristics, but can have the same look of regular crochet or replicate the knit and purl stitch. Students will learn the basics allowing them to create anything from a sweater to a shawl to an afghan. Prerequisite: Knowledge of basic crochet stitches. Student supplies skein of worsted weight yarn in a light color and a Tunisian hook size K.

Silk Scarf Painting
Celeste Miller
Learn how to paint beautiful silk scarves using the popular French Serti Technique. After doing a practice piece, students will create two stunning silk scarves (8”x54”) to accessorize their wardrobe. No skills needed! Bring an old shirt or apron to class to wear and some newspaper.
